Job description

Child and Family Focus has partnered with DCIU to provide intensive behavioral and mental health supports to students placed in DCIU Aston Education Center, and The County Alternative High School (TCA). The position of the School Based Behavioral Technician will work with the CFF team as well as DCIU teachers and staff in the classrooms to facilitate behavioral management and modification techniques. This position will work along with the students identified behavioral plans in an effort to decrease identified challenging behaviors. This is a 10‑month position. The school day work hours are 7:30am‑3pm M‑F.

Note that this position is for the 2026–2027 school year, with the opportunity to continue employment for the following school years.

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in counseling, psychology, social work, sociology, education, criminal justice, or another related human services field.
  • OR a licensed registered nurse PLUS one (1) year verified full‑time paid experience working in direct care with children/adolescents.
  • OR a bachelor’s degree in another field PLUS one (1) year verified full‑time paid experience working in direct care with children/adolescents.
  • OR an associate’s degree or sixty (60) credits toward a bachelor’s degree PLUS three (3) years verified full‑time paid work experience working in direct care with children/adolescents.
Job Responsibilities
  • Provide 1‑to‑1 support to the child, as well as educational team support, to address the therapeutic needs of the child, youth, or young adult using behavioral interventions and strategies outlined in the student’s behavioral plan in the school setting.
  • Support problem‑solving and skill development of the child, youth, or young adult.
  • Instruct children on how to understand, direct, interpret, manage, and control feelings and emotional responses to situations.
  • Support the development of improved decision‑making skills to manage behavior.
  • Assist with the development of social skills and socially acceptable behaviors.
  • Instruct on stress‑reduction techniques.
  • Collect behavioral data.
  • Collaborate with team members including, but not limited to, the CFF school‑based outpatient team at DCIU, CFF school‑based behavioral health team, DCIU administrators and educators, outside service providers, and parents/caregivers.
  • Consult and obtain supervision biweekly.
  • Submit necessary proof of service delivery and billing documentation within the required timeframe.
  • Document case activity using an EMR system within the required timeframe.
  • Participate in group supervisions monthly.
  • Use and implement the five core values of trauma‑informed care in all work practices – safety, trustworthiness, choice, collaboration, and empowerment.
